Columbus, OH (December 23, 2024) – A crash occurred Monday at the intersection of I-71 N and E 11th Ave in the Milo-Grogan neighborhood, leaving several individuals injured. Emergency crews responded swiftly to provide assistance and manage the scene.
First responders from Columbus Fire and Rescue treated injured individuals on-site, with some transported to nearby hospitals for further evaluation. The number of injured parties and the severity of their injuries remain under investigation as authorities examine the circumstances surrounding the crash.
The collision caused temporary disruptions on I-71 N as crews worked to clear the area and ensure safety for all motorists.
